Measurement Parameters
Vertical (Voltage) Max Highest value in input waveform
Min Lowest value in input waveform
Pk-Pk Difference between maximum and minimum data values
Amplitude Difference between top and base in a bimodal signal, or between max
and min in an unimodal signal
Top Valueofmostprobablehigherstateinabimodalwaveform
Base Valueofmostprobablelowerstateinabimodalwaveform
Mean Average of all data values
CycleMean Averageofdatavaluesintherstcycle
stdev Standard deviation of all data values
Cyclestdev Standarddeviationofdatavaluesintherstcycle
RMS Root mean square of all data values
CycleRMS Rootmeansquareofalldatavaluesintherstcycle
Median Middle data value of all data values
CycleMedian Middledatavalueofalldatavaluesintherstcycle
FOV Overshootafterafallingedge;(base-min)/Amplitude
FPRE Overshoot before a falling edge; (max-top)/Amplitude
ROV Overshootafterarisingedge;(max-top)/Amplitude
RPRE Overshoot before a rising edge; (base-min)/Amplitude
Level@Trigger The voltage value of the trigger point
